What is Paul Brunton’s Notebooks Volume 7 about?
Volume 7 focuses on two major themes: using the forces of life for self-healing and personal transformation, and understanding the negative aspects of existence including darkness, obstacles, and shadow elements. It offers practical spiritual philosophy drawn from Brunton’s decades of study with Eastern and Western mystics.
Who was Paul Brunton and why are his notebooks important?
Paul Brunton (1898-1981) was a British philosopher and spiritual seeker who traveled extensively in India, Egypt, and Asia studying with spiritual masters. His Notebooks, compiled from private journals never intended for publication, offer unfiltered insights into meditation, philosophy, and the spiritual path, making them highly valued by serious seekers.
